Abstract :
In certain applications it is desirable to convert the utility AC voltage to a DC voltage in such a way as to present a unity power factor load. A common means of doing this is a circuit consisting of a bridge rectifier followed by a boost converter. Various control schemes for this boost converter are discussed, including their tradeoffs as to power factor, output voltage transient regulation, and cost of implementation. A nonlinear regulation-band circuit that has a favorable combination of properties is presented
